AWS License Manager Documentation
AWS License Manager streamlines the process of bringing software vendor licenses to the AWS Cloud.
As you build out cloud infrastructure on AWS, you can save costs by repurposing your existing license
inventory for use with cloud resources. License Manager reduces the risk of licensing overages and penalties with
inventory tracking that is tied directly to AWS resources.
